Output 8c5dbfb1455eb179622230852b96d3758e1745e540f858f075033b9b21b01203:3

value
1024109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c26d11b2365dfc86cb5127b26a0dc5503b0f331 OP_EQUAL
address
3QgGhvbtGfJKhm2jryBUNduU4QqiWNmXgo
transaction
8c5dbfb1455eb179622230852b96d3758e1745e540f858f075033b9b21b01203
spent
true